This subcontract opportunity involves the installation, mounting, and integration of surveillance equipment within interview rooms at F.E. Warren AFB. The selected provider must ensure all equipment is securely placed and properly aligned in accordance with manufacturer instructions and DAFMAN 31-103V2 standards. The project is issued by the Department of Defense under agency FA4613 90 Cons Pk and is designated as a total Small Business Set Aside. Interested parties must submit their responses by September 8, 2026, for this project categorized under NAICS code 238210.

MAIN GROUNDING ELECTRODE
Solicitation # WL-26-006
The Woodland Job Corps Center, operated by Adams and Associates, Inc. for the U.S. Department of Labor, is soliciting a single lump sum contract for a licensed electrical contractor to inspect and repair grounding systems across multiple campus buildings in Laurel, Maryland. The scope of work includes the Aspen Dorm, Vocational Building, Willow Hall, Holly Dorm, Maple Dorm, and Oak Dorm, as well as the Administration Building. Technical requirements specify the installation of #2/0 awg conductors from underground copper water pipes, 16x2 inch ground bars, two 8-foot ground rods with 6-foot separation, and the use of 3/4 inch EMT conduit. All work must comply with NEC 2023, 250 standards, as well as EPA, OSHA, and Maryland state regulations. Proposals are due by September 3, 2026, and must be submitted on company letterhead including a detailed cost breakdown for labor, materials, and equipment. Evaluation is based on a best-value determination considering price (60%), quality (20%), past performance (10%), and schedule (10%). Awardees must provide a 90-day bid guarantee and maintain comprehensive insurance coverage, including general liability of at least 1 million dollars per occurrence. The contractor must start work within 14 days of the Notice to Proceed and provide a one-year workmanship guarantee. Final payment is contingent upon the submission of a completed SF 1413, release of liens, and a successful final acceptance inspection.

Wind River Job Corps: LAWN EQUIPMENT STORAGE ROOM VENTILATION
Solicitation # wind-river-job-corps-lawn-equipment-storage-room-ventilation
Arbor E & T, LLC dba Equus Workforce Solutions is seeking bids for a subcontracting opportunity to remediate a life safety deficiency at the Wind River Job Corps Center in Riverton, Wyoming. The project involves installing a mechanical ventilation system in the lawn equipment storage room to mitigate dangerous fuel vapor accumulation. The scope of work includes creating an 18-inch by 18-inch rough opening in an exterior concrete block wall, installing one wall-mounted explosion-proof exhaust fan capable of approximately 600 CFM, and installing two 18-inch by 24-inch door-mounted ventilation louvers. Additionally, the contractor must provide approximately 90 linear feet of conduit and wiring for a 208 volt, 1 phase, 1/3 HP motor designed for continuous operation. All electrical work must adhere to the National Electrical Code, and contractors must follow Lockout/Tagout procedures and use standard commercial PPE. This is a fee-for-service solicitation open to small businesses, including SDB, WOSB, HUBZone, and VOSB certifications, under NAICS code 238210. Bids are due by September 2, 2026, at 2:00 PM MST and must be submitted electronically to Hannah Schooner. Required submission documents include a completed bid sheet, W-9, vendor self-certification, and signed terms and conditions. Award will be based on best value. The contract is subject to the Service Contract Act, requiring compliance with Wage Determination No. 2015-5407, and incorporates various FAR clauses regarding small business programs, trafficking in persons, and insurance for work on government installations. Final acceptance requires the storage room to be swept clean and all impacted surfaces wiped down.

Combined Synopsis/Solicitation: Test and Replace Fire Suppression Sprinkler Heads at FE Warren AFB, WY (Service) AMENDMENT 02
Solicitation # FA461326Q0015
The 90th Contracting Squadron is soliciting a Firm Fixed-Price contract for fire sprinkler head compliance testing and replacement services at F.E. Warren Air Force Base, Wyoming. Under NAICS code 811310, this small business set-aside requires the contractor to provide all management, labor, tools, and equipment to remove representative sprinkler head samples for laboratory plunge testing in accordance with NFPA 25 standards, install government-approved replacements, and restore the systems to full operational condition. The scope is divided into a Base Bid covering Buildings 1284, 1292, and 1501 with a 90-calendar day period of performance, and two bid options for Building 930 and Building 762, each with a 30-calendar day performance period. Award will be based on the Lowest Price Technically Acceptable (LPTA) method, evaluating the total cumulative price of the base and option bids. Technical acceptability is determined by the submission of a Quality Control Plan, evidence of three years of relevant past performance, technician certifications such as NICET Level 2, and accredited laboratory documentation. Additionally, offerors must demonstrate cybersecurity compliance via an active NIST SP 800-171 assessment in the Supplier Performance Risk System (SPRS). Contractors must adhere to strict safety and environmental guidelines, including the 90th Missile Wing Safety Contractor Guide and specific protocols for hazardous material disposal and base access. Quotes are due by 11:00 am MT on September 10, 2026, and must be submitted electronically to the designated contracting personnel.
